Answer:

1/4 cups of flour per serving

Explanation:

There are a couple of missing data in the question. The complete question says: A recipe calls for 1 1/2 cups of flour, 3/4 cup of white sugar, and 1/3 cup of brown sugar.

Knowing that there are 1 1/2 cups of flour in 6 servings, to get how many cups of flour are there per serving, you need to divide the cups of flour by the number of serving to get:

1 1/2/6 = 1/4 cups of flour per serving

This means that in, for example, 4 servings, 1 cup of flour will be needed (this result is gotten multiplying 1/4 by 4)
